What is the Ivy look?

Such wardrobe staples as the sport coat, blazer, oxford shirt, and sweater vest all originated in the early 20th century as sportswear but became everyday attire through the Ivy subculture. In terms of tailored clothing, the "sack" suit jacket (and similarly styled blazers and sport coats) was characteristic.

What is the difference between ivy style and preppy style?

The line between Ivy and Preppy is somewhat blurred but preppy tends to involve more colour and casual wear than the more traditional Ivy, which can also be referred to as 'American Trad'. We take a look at the history of the preppy brand J. Crew below.

What is ivy UK?

There are two native species of ivy in the UK: Hedera helix and Hedera hibernica. H. helix is the common ivy, which can be found throughout the UK. H. hibernica is the Atlantic ivy, which is more common in the west of Britain and in Ireland.

What does a preppy outfit look like?

Preppy style is unique to America influenced by the east coast prep school uniform, including chinos, button-ups, blazers, canvas belts, argyle sweaters, crewneck sweaters, and loafers. The term preppy is taken from university-preparatory schools, a.k.a. Prep school.
